The construction of conductivity cells, also known as conductivity electrodes or probes, involves the placement of metal electrodes at set intervals in a glass or plastic body that is encircled by an outer tube. The cell constant is the product of the distance between the electrodes and the surface area of each electrode.
To gauge an electrolyte's conductance, a conductivity cell is employed. Metal electrodes, platinum electrodes covered in platinum black, or platinum electrodes are typically used in conductivity cells (in most cases steel).

Trans Instruments is proud to announce the release of the new WalkLAB series HP9021 Conductivity metre. Trans Instruments has more than 20 years of expertise producing water testing equipment. With an IP rating of 65, this metre is completely waterproof and weatherproof and features a sizable, easy-to-use backlit LCD display.
Due to the temperature dependence of conductivity, measurement is made simple by the automated auto-lock system, which will show a stabilised endpoint reading once the temperature has been fully corrected.
Due to handling and temperature stability, this special feature enables usersâeven those without much measuring experienceâto take conductivity, TDS, or salinity measurements with the least amount of error.
The metre can be calibrated five times over each range to increase accuracy. During measurement, the auto range feature will automatically transition to a greater range. The TDS factor, temperature coefficient factor, and cell constant can all be set on the metre and are stored in non-volatile memory.
The data will not be wiped if the battery is removed. The memory of the metre may hold up to 99 sets of measured data for pH, mV, and temperature that are time- and date-stamped.
Using the optional USB connection kit that comes with the software, the user can download stored memory or create continuous data logging on a PC. This metre has similar features and specifications as a benchtop metre while yet being portable and reasonably priced.
